Item Values RAM DISK=AUTO (HP LaserJet 9000 only) AUTO OFF LANGUAGE=ENGLISH List of available languages Explanation This item determines how the RAM disk is configured. This item appears only if no optional hard disk is installed and the printer has at least 8 MB of memory. OFF: The RAM disk is disabled. Note If the setting is changed from OFF to AUTO, the printer automatically reinitializes after it comes out of an idle period. Sets the language that is used on the control panel. I/O submenu Items in the I/O (input/output) menu affect the communication between the printer and the computer. I/O timeout submenu Item Values Explanation I/O TIMEOUT=15 5 to 300 Select the I/O timeout period in seconds. (I/O timeout refers to the time, measured in seconds, that the printer waits before ending a print job.) Use this setting to adjust timeout for best performance. If data from other ports appears in the middle of your print job, increase the timeout value. Parallel input submenu Item Values HIGH SPEED=YES YES NO ADVANCED ON FUNCTIONS=ON OFF Explanation The printer accepts the faster parallel communications that are used for connections with newer computers. Turn the bidirectional parallel communication on or off. The default is set for a bidirectional parallel port (IEEE-1284). This setting allows the printer to send status readback messages to the computer. (Turning the parallel advanced functions on might slow language switching.) 48 Chapter 3 Product configuration
